Magical Express is gone. Here are the best transportation options to get to Disney World from the Orlando Airport.Sunshine FlyerStarts Feb 1 2022, Only goes to on Property WDW Hotels currently, not good Neighbors yet.Premium motor coaches themed around old passages coach’s and train enginesStaff dressed as 1920’s rail conductors and engineersHave a bathroom, usb, and 3 point seat beltsSign up and you get a QR code to show when you arrive in OrlandoFirst 50 days they are giving 50% of profits from first 50,000 guests to make a wishMust book at least 4 days before you arrivePrices One way $17 Adult$12.50 childRound Trip$34 adult$25 childKids under 2 are free____________Mears ConnectStandard Shared Service with limited stopsORExpress Service which is directCan book once you have your flight details and they use your flight details to communicate with you when you arrive.Denaturing your hotel Standard service picks up 3 hours before your flight, Express picks up 2 hours before your flightPricingOne Way Standard Service$16 adult$13.50 child $32 per adult $27 per child Express service the cost is $250 for up to 4 passengers, round-trip. Each additional passenger is $55.________UberComfort MCO to Beach Club$45.36Uber XL $52.87MT connect (accessible medical transpot $71.30____________Rent a carHertzSmall Sedan $28.47 a daystandard 2/4 door $30.41 a daySmall SUV $32.62 a dayLarge Sedan $30.41Elite Sports Car (Mustang) $73.01 a dayMiniVan $75.34 a day_________FutureBright Line TrainFrom MCO to WDW. Estimated in 2026Video on how to get from Orlando's Airport to Disney World:https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=yTtPmwgOa-c&t=2s
